Regeneron Pharmaceuticals, a US-based company, has claimed to have discovered a 100% effective drug for coronavirus. The NHS is currently testing the drug in the UK. The company claims that the REGEN-COV they make is capable of completely healing people with corona. This drug is a combination of two antibodies. According to the company, the use of this drug can reduce the overall infection rate by 50 percent.

The final phase of the trial is currently underway. However, it will end by the end of this year. Meanwhile, Regeneron Pharmaceuticals has claimed its effectiveness based on the information obtained from the trial.
Although no final results have been obtained, the company claims that the drug will be able to break the chain of coronary infections. Regeneration President George Yankopoulos said that despite the introduction of vaccine programs around the world, millions of people are still infected with the coronavirus every day. They continue to actively infect people close to them. Resin-cove drugs are able to break this chain. These drugs are able to cause instant passive immunity in those at high risk of infection. On the other hand, it takes a few weeks for the vaccine to become effective.

Regeneron analyzed the results of a test run on 400 volunteers. One or another member of their family is affected by corona. This drug is a cocktail or combination of two antibodies. It protects the body from the SARS-Cov-2 virus. The drug was also given to former US President Donald Trump after he was infected with the coronavirus. He claimed that this medicine had healed him.
